With huge class sizes, limited budgets, and diverse learning levels, Indian teachers need tools that are simple, affordable, and actually work in real classrooms—not just fancy demos from edtech conferences.
Many of the best education technology, digital platforms and apps designed to support teaching and learning in schools and colleges used by top Indian educators don’t require expensive hardware. Tools like free LMS platforms, offline quiz apps, and printable lesson templates are what keep classrooms running. These aren’t just tech gadgets—they’re time-savers. A teacher in rural Uttar Pradesh using a simple mobile app to track student progress is using the same core principle as a teacher in Delhi using a cloud-based grading system. The goal is the same: reduce paperwork, spot learning gaps faster, and give students more attention.
What makes a good teaching aid, any material or method a teacher uses to help students understand a concept better isn’t how high-tech it is, but how well it fits the student’s reality. Flashcards work because they’re cheap and portable. Group activities work because they build confidence. Even a whiteboard and markers can be powerful if used with clear structure. The most effective tools don’t replace the teacher—they amplify what the teacher already does well.
